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b ground beef (80% lean)
- 1 small onion (diced)
- ½ cup bell pepper (diced)
- 3 cloves garlic (diced)
- 1.25 oz chili seasoning mix
- 8 oz tomato sauce
- 14.5 oz can diced tomatoes (undrained)
- 2 cups macaroni (uncooked)
- ½ cup heavy cream
- 1½ cups cheddar cheese (shredded)
Instructions
- In a large pot, cook and crumble the ground beef over medium-high heat for about 2 minutes. Add the onions and cook until softened.
- Stir in bell peppers, garlic, chili seasoning, tomato paste, tomato sauce, diced tomatoes, and chicken broth. Simmer while preparing macaroni.
- Boil salted water in a separate pot for macaroni; cook until just al dente and drain.
- In a Dutch oven, melt butter and whisk in flour. Gradually add cream and milk; bring to a boil before adding mustard powder, onion powder, hot sauce, salt, pepper, and cheddar cheese.
- Fold the chili mixture into the mac and cheese; transfer to a baking dish topped with extra cheese. Bake at 400°F for about 5 minutes until cheese melts.
